Dr. Rowshan earned his undergraduate and medical degrees with honors at the University of California, Irvine. He completed his residency in Orthopaedic Surgery at the University of California, Irvine Medical Center and went on to serve as chief resident. While at University of California, Irvine, he published research at the Christopher Reeve-Irvine Research Center.

After completing his residency, Dr. Rowshan continued his training in spinal surgery with the world-renowned spinal surgeons, Dr. Frank Eismont and Dr. Barth Green. After completing his time at University of Miami, he worked with Dr. Harry Shufflebarger, specializing in pediatric scoliosis and deformity.

Dr Rowshan specializes in cervical, thoracic and lumbar spinal surgery, spinal degenerative disease, spinal cord tumors, spinal trauma, complex instrumentation, pediatric scoliosis, and minimally invasive spine surgery. He also has a strong interest in basic science research and minimally invasive spine surgery research. He has presented data on the use of minimally invasive percutaneous instrumentation for the treatment of spine trauma, degenerative disease and tumors. His work has been presented in national and international meetings.

Dr. Rowshan’s research efforts have earned him recognition in many highly prestigious medical journals, national/international meetings, and national grants.

Dr. Rowshan has authored many peer-reviewed research articles, including publication in the prestigious Journal of Bone and Joint Surgery. He has presented papers at many national and international conferences, authored a number of book chapters ranging from minimally invasive lumbar surgery to degenerative cervical spine disease.
